]>
git.argeo.org Git - gpl/argeo-slc.git/blob - runtime/org.argeo.slc.repo/src/main/java/org/argeo/slc/repo/osgi/SourcesProvider.java
a0a20f61df9b97a486fa619962da2c938c8f0031
1 package org
.argeo
.slc
.repo
.osgi
;
4 import java
.util
.zip
.ZipOutputStream
;
6 /** Provides access to Java sources */
7 public interface SourcesProvider
{
9 * Writes sources into a ZIP (or a JAR), under the same sirectory structure.
12 * the packages to import
14 * the ZIP or JAR to write to
16 public void writeSources(List
<String
> packages
, ZipOutputStream zout
);